Transaction 12e2108c12af6192fbaa8b3d3234e4392caa26167a81d25e588281eb896525b2
1 Input
2 Outputs
- 12e2108c12af6192fbaa8b3d3234e4392caa26167a81d25e588281eb896525b2:0
- 12e2108c12af6192fbaa8b3d3234e4392caa26167a81d25e588281eb896525b2:1
value 41203
address 1MCrYMZ1WhoMrSE1YSTANGTjvGgxsCNcBr
value 34436009
address 32WKZjLKqePDxhz9er8S7WuMyrA7hFoFM2